What is an E-learning Content Developer?

An e-learning content developer designs and creates instructional content for online learning platforms. Their primary goal is to transform educational material into engaging, interactive digital formats that facilitate effective learning. They take raw material—often provided by subject matter experts (SMEs)—and turn it into structured, multimedia-rich courses that learners can easily absorb.

E-learning content developers work across various sectors, including education, corporate training, healthcare, government, and more. They produce a wide range of digital content, such as video tutorials, interactive quizzes, animations, simulations, and downloadable resources.

Key Responsibilities of an E-learning Content Developer

The work of an e-learning content developer involves multiple stages, from the initial conceptualization to the final delivery of the course. Here’s a breakdown of their main responsibilities:

  1. Needs Assessment and Audience Analysis: E-learning content developers often begin by identifying the learning objectives and conducting audience analysis. Understanding the learners’ needs, preferences, and skill levels is crucial in designing content that resonates with them.
  2. Content Planning and Storyboarding: After the needs assessment, the developer creates a detailed course outline or storyboard. This document serves as the blueprint for the course and includes information on content structure, learning objectives, multimedia elements, and interaction points.
  3. Instructional Design: E-learning content developers use instructional design principles to structure content in a way that enhances understanding and retention. This involves breaking down complex concepts into manageable lessons, adding activities for reinforcement, and ensuring the material is learner-centric.
  4. Multimedia Integration: Modern e-learning content is multimedia-rich, utilizing video, audio, graphics, and interactive elements. Developers must integrate these components seamlessly to create a cohesive learning experience.
  5. Content Creation and Development: This is where the e-learning content developer brings the course to life. Using various software tools, they design instructional materials, build interactive exercises, and incorporate multimedia elements such as voiceovers, animations, and simulations.
  6. LMS Integration: E-learning content is often hosted on a Learning Management System (LMS) like Moodle, Blackboard, or Canvas. The content developer ensures that the material is compatible with the LMS, meets technical requirements, and is easy to navigate for learners.
  7. Testing and Quality Assurance: Before launching the course, it undergoes thorough testing to ensure that all elements function as expected, including videos, quizzes, and interactive components. The content is checked for consistency, accuracy, and accessibility.
  8. Content Updates and Maintenance: After the course is live, developers may need to update it based on feedback or as information changes. Regular updates ensure that the content stays relevant and effective.
  9. Evaluation and Feedback: Post-launch, the developer evaluates learner performance and feedback to measure the effectiveness of the course. This feedback loop is essential for refining content and improving future courses.

Skills Required for an E-learning Content Developer

E-learning content development is a multidisciplinary field that combines instructional design, multimedia development, and technical skills. Below are some essential skills required for an e-learning content developer:

  1. Instructional Design Expertise: E-learning content developers must have a strong understanding of instructional design theories, such as ADDIE (Analysis, Design, Development, Implementation, and Evaluation), Gagne’s Nine Events of Instruction, and Bloom’s Taxonomy. This knowledge allows them to create courses that are educationally sound and effective.
  2. Technical Proficiency: Developing e-learning content requires proficiency in various software tools and technologies. Content developers must be comfortable working with e-learning authoring tools, multimedia editing software, and learning management systems.
  3. Multimedia Design: Since e-learning is inherently multimedia-driven, developers must have skills in creating or integrating audio, video, and graphics. Understanding basic design principles helps in creating aesthetically pleasing and engaging content.
  4. Creativity: E-learning content needs to be engaging to hold the learner’s attention. Creativity in designing interactive elements, gamification, and storytelling is essential to keep the learners motivated throughout the course.
  5. Project Management: Developing e-learning courses often involves managing multiple tasks, timelines, and stakeholders. E-learning content developers should be able to prioritize tasks, meet deadlines, and communicate effectively with team members and subject matter experts.
  6. Communication Skills: E-learning content developers work closely with subject matter experts, instructional designers, and learners. Excellent communication skills are essential to translate complex ideas into clear, concise content.
  7. Problem-Solving Skills: Each project brings its unique challenges, from technical issues to content structure dilemmas. Strong problem-solving skills are crucial in overcoming these obstacles and delivering a successful course.
  8. Adaptability: The field of e-learning is rapidly evolving, with new technologies and methodologies emerging regularly. E-learning content developers must be adaptable and willing to learn new tools and approaches as they become relevant.

Tools Used by E-learning Content Developers

E-learning content developers rely on a range of tools to create and deliver their content. Below are some of the most commonly used tools in the industry:

  1. E-learning Authoring Tools:
    • Articulate 360: One of the most popular authoring tools, offering easy-to-use features for creating responsive, interactive courses.
    • Adobe Captivate: Known for its ability to create advanced interactions and software simulations.
    • Lectora: A powerful tool for developing highly interactive and media-rich courses.
  2. Learning Management Systems (LMS):
    • Moodle: A widely used open-source LMS that allows developers to host and manage e-learning courses.
    • Canvas: Another popular LMS, especially in the education sector.
    • Blackboard: A robust platform often used in academic institutions.
  3. Multimedia Creation and Editing Tools:
    • Adobe Creative Cloud: Tools like Photoshop, Illustrator, and Premiere Pro are essential for creating and editing graphics, videos, and animations.
    • Camtasia: A user-friendly tool for creating and editing video tutorials and screencasts.
    • Vyond: A platform that enables developers to create animated videos for e-learning.
  4. Quiz and Assessment Tools:
    • Quizlet: A tool for creating online quizzes and flashcards.
    • Kahoot!: A platform for creating engaging, game-like quizzes for learning.
    • H5P: An open-source tool for creating interactive HTML5 content such as quizzes, presentations, and simulations.
  5. Collaboration Tools:
    • Trello and Asana: Project management tools that help in organizing tasks, timelines, and communication among team members.
    • Google Workspace: Allows for easy collaboration on documents, spreadsheets, and presentations in real-time.

Career Path of an E-learning Content Developer

The demand for e-learning content developers has skyrocketed with the growth of online education and corporate training. This field offers multiple opportunities for career growth and specialization. Here’s a typical career path:

  1. Entry-Level E-learning Developer: Starting out as an e-learning assistant or junior developer, individuals gain experience by working on smaller projects, focusing on content creation, media development, or assisting instructional designers.
  2. Mid-Level E-learning Content Developer: After gaining experience, individuals take on more responsibility, including full-course development, project management, and client interactions.
  3. Senior E-learning Developer: At this stage, developers manage large-scale projects, lead development teams, and collaborate with subject matter experts to produce high-quality learning experiences.
  4. Instructional Designer: Some e-learning developers choose to specialize in instructional design, focusing more on the educational structure of courses and less on technical development.
  5. E-learning Manager or Director: Professionals in leadership roles oversee e-learning departments, manage budgets, and ensure alignment with organizational goals.

The Future of E-learning Content Development

As technology advances, so too does the field of e-learning. Future trends include:

  • Artificial Intelligence (AI): AI will play a larger role in personalizing learning experiences, making content adaptive to individual learners’ needs.
  • Virtual and Augmented Reality (VR/AR): These technologies will bring immersive, hands-on experiences to online learning, especially in fields like medicine, engineering, and architecture.
  • Microlearning: The trend toward bite-sized learning experiences will continue, catering to learners who prefer shorter, more focused lessons.
